Interesting premise. Surprisingly sufficient child actors (especially the original kid at the beginning before the time skip). Jessica Chastain, who is always great. Decent cinematography unfortunately paired with an under whelming score doesn't go a long way to create foreboding atmosphere. Predictable jump scars and some truly laughable scenes (I lost it laughing when that wig was sliding across the hardwood). Terrible ending... although that's pretty much par for the course with ghost story movies, so it's hardly a deal breaker.
Better than The Haunting in "insert place here" type movies that come out ever year, but nothing really not worthy.
